Output 3d95f6315db2db56fbbef5fe21371f28bbd81768a5a29e19c34aa17c652172e7:0

value
250831869
script pubkey
OP_0 OP_PUSHBYTES_20 0e793cd785f9870746c75bede069cef0fe4e202d
address
bc1qpeune4u9lxrsw3k8t0k7q6ww7rlyugpdu8zlnz
transaction
3d95f6315db2db56fbbef5fe21371f28bbd81768a5a29e19c34aa17c652172e7
spent
true